Issue Title: PSO Visualization for SwarmEnv
Description:
Implementing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) for visualization in the SwarmEnv environment is a valuable addition to enhance our understanding of swarm intelligence and optimization algorithms. This issue aims to incorporate PSO into the visualization toolkit for SwarmEnv, allowing users to observe and analyze the behavior of swarms under PSO optimization.
Objectives:
-
PSO Integration:
- Integrate PSO algorithm into the existing SwarmEnv environment.
-
Visualization Components:
- Develop visualization components to display the positions and movements of particles within the swarm during PSO optimization.
-
Parameter Tuning:
- Allow users to adjust PSO parameters interactively for real-time observation.
-
Performance Metrics:
- Implement performance metrics to evaluate the efficiency and convergence of PSO within the SwarmEnv.
